We're smack dab in the middle between the year's two biggest celebrations, so here's an event that packs the two-one punch your body needs: the SOUL! Xmas/NYE Party .

For the past four years, DJs Funk Jesus and Gregg Schmidt have hosted the every-last-Monday-of-the-month SOUL! dance party a night of getting down to old-school funk, deep soul, Philly soul, R&B, Motown and more. The monthly event features 2-for-1 drink specials and is frequented by college-age hipsters, mature lovers of vintage R&B and random folks who just like to get down.

Tonight, you can expect to hear the “hip-soulful” holiday music of James Brown, Booker T, Jimmy Smith, Otis Redding, The Staple Singers and plenty of others.

Doors open around 10 p.m. but things usually get cranking around 11 p.m. to midnight. The Orpheum is at 1902 Republica de Cuba Ave., Ybor City. $3. 813-248-9500.

It’s not Rockefeller Plaza, but Tampa Bay citizens can experience a winter tradition usually reserved for folks up north.

Ice skate in a man-made rink in the park by the Hillsborough River this holiday at Tampa’s Downtown on Ice, an outdoor ice skating arena set up at Curtis Hixon Waterfront Park. It costs $10 per person for a 90-minute session, skates included. Lunchtime skate is 11 a.m.-1 p.m. and costs only  $7 for 30 minutes. Hours are 11 a.m.-8 p.m. Mon.-Thu., 10 a.m.-10 p.m. Fri.-Sat. and 8 p.m. Sun. Dec. 3-Jan. 2. Curtis Hixon Waterfront Park, 600 N. Ashley Drive, Tampa.
